The Patient Care Technician (PCT) delivers high quality, patient-centered care by performing a variety of delegated basic patient care services related to common nursing functions and activities of daily living. Under the supervision of the registered nurse (RN), the PCT assists the nursing staff in providing patient care in accordance with the PCT's skills/training and the needs of the Department, and consistently assists the patient care team with maintaining a clean, well-organized, and safe patient care environment. The PCT complies with all hospital policies/procedures and observes the State Board of Nursing rules for unlicensed personnel.

Located in Derry, NH, Parkland Medical Center is a regional acute-care hospital offering 86 beds and a Level III Trauma Center. HCA Healthcare owns the facility, along with three other hospitals, two freestanding emergency rooms, an ambulatory surgery center, and an urgent care center in New Hampshire. The organization employs 2,600 colleagues and 554 physicians, provides $15.8 million in uncompensated care, and pays $43.8 million in taxes annually. HCA Healthcare's other New Hampshire hospitals include Portsmouth Regional Hospital and Frisbie Memorial Hospital in Rochester, as well as freestanding emergency rooms in Seabrook and Dover. In 2023, a third freestanding emergency room will open in Plaistow.

Parkland Medical Center is an acute care hospital in Derry, NH with 86 licensed beds including a 14-bed adult voluntary inpatient Behavioral Health Unit. Parkland is a leader in providing high-quality healthcare services and is a Joint Commission Accredited Hospital. The hospital is a Level 3 Trauma Center and provides an array of services to the community including 24/7 Emergency Care, Behavioral Health, Cardiology, Oncology/Hematology, Breast Care, Orthopedics, Womens and Childrens and Surgical Services.
